What is a Lua programmer?

Lua Programmers are software developers who specialize in using the Lua programming language to write scripts, applications, or integrate Lua into larger software systems. Lua is known for its lightweight, fast, and flexible scripting capabilities, making it popular in game development, embedded systems, and applications that require scripting support. Lua Programmers often work on tasks like game logic scripting, plugin or module development, and automation. They collaborate with other developers, use Lua's APIs, and may also optimize code for performance. Their skills are especially valued in the gaming industry, as well as in fields requiring customizable and extensible solutions.

What are some common challenges Lua programmers face when integrating Lua with other programming languages or game engines?

One common challenge for Lua Programmers is ensuring seamless communication between Lua scripts and the host application, which is often written in C, C++, or another language. This typically involves dealing with data type conversions, memory management, and debugging across language boundaries. Additionally, Lua Programmers may need to optimize performance when integrating Lua into resource-constrained environments, such as embedded systems or real-time game engines. Collaborating closely with engine developers and QA teams is essential to address these challenges effectively.

What is the difference between Lua Programmer vs Game Developer?

AspectLua ProgrammerGame Developer
Required SkillsProficiency in Lua scripting, basic programming knowledgeMultiple programming languages, game design, and development skills
Work EnvironmentGame studios, software companies, or freelance projects focused on scriptingGame studios, software companies, or independent development teams
Industry UsagePrimarily in game scripting, modding, and embedded systemsFull game development, including design, programming, and testing

While a Lua Programmer specializes in scripting with Lua for specific game functions, a Game Developer has a broader role encompassing overall game creation, design, and programming across multiple languages. Both roles often work in the gaming industry, but Lua Programmers focus on scripting tasks within larger development teams.

SAIC is seeking a Lead Modeling and Simulation Engineer to support the design, development, and execution of AFSIM-based simulation capabilities. This role combines hands-on C++ plugin and extension development with mission-level scenario modeling and analysis, delivering high-fidelity simulation tools that inform capability development, CONOPS evaluation, and system-of-systems performance assessments. The ideal candidate will partner closely with analysts and engineers to convert operational modeling requirements into robust, maintainable software features while also contributing directly to scenario development and quantitative analysis efforts.
Key Responsibilities
• Lead a development effort to integrate AFSIM with a cloud based C2 environment
• Develop, configure, and execute mission-level scenarios in AFSIM aligned with analytical objectives, including sensor, weapon, and platform models with detection logic, engagement behaviors, and environmental interactions.
• Script scenario behaviors using AFSIM scripting languages (Lua, Python, or equivalent) to represent tactics, decision logic, and mission flows.
• Translate analyst requirements into software features, ensuring correctness, performance, and maintainability.
• Conduct scenario validation, ensuring correctness of entity behaviors, timelines, and interactions.
• Perform quantitative analysis of simulation outputs, including MOEs/MOPs, timelines, attrition, sensor performance, and mission outcomes.
• Support development of scenario documentation, assumptions, and analytical traceability.
• Collaborate with senior analysts to design experiment architectures, vignettes, and sensitivity studies.
• Maintain and update scenario libraries, model configurations, software documentation, API references, and integration guides for reuse across programs.
• Support build system configuration, version control workflows, and continuous integration pipelines.
• Ensure code quality through unit testing, peer reviews, and adherence to coding standards.
• Support live/virtual simulation environments and distributed simulations over DIS/HLA.
• Support customer simulation and training events as required.
